Metanol

With their high degree of UV transmittance, low particle count, low acidity and alkalinity and low evaporation residue level, LiChrosolv® solvents are ideal for reproducible separations. Since separations are normally carried out under gradient conditions in analytical HPLC, we offer solvents in "gradient grade" as well as "isocratic grade". This enables to minimize the gradient effect of the solvent involved.


  • Filtered by 0,2 µm filter
  • Suitable for UPLC / UHPLC / Ultra HPLC - instruments
  • Conforms to Methanol R1 and R2 according to Reag. Ph. Eur.
  • Conforms to the requirements of ACS for liquid chromatography suitability

Wyniki testów specyfikacyjnych

Purity (GC) ≥99.9%
Identity (IR) Conforms
Evaporation residue ≤2.0 mg/l
Water ≤0.02%
Colour ≤10 Hazen
Acidity ≤0.0002 meq/g
Alkalinity ≤0.0002 meq/g
Gradient grade (at 235 nm) ≤2.0 mAU
Gradient grade (at 254 nm) ≤1.0 mAU
Fluorescence (as quinine at 254 nm) ≤1.0 ppb
Fluorescence (as quinine at 365 nm) ≤0.5 ppb
Transmission (at 210 nm) ≥20%
Transmission (at 220 nm) ≥60%
Transmission (at 230 nm) ≥75%
Transmission (at 235 nm) ≥83%
Transmission (at 250 nm) ≥95%
Transmission (from 260 nm) ≥98%
Absorbance (at 225 nm) ≤0.170
